蘇昱是一位專業的前端工程師,擁有多年的開發經驗。他熟練掌握 HTML、CSS、JavaScript 等前端技術,是一個技術實力很強的開發者。在 CSS 技術方面,蘇昱對 CSS2.0 版本有著深入的研究。
CSS2.0 版本是 CSS 技術的一次重要更新,它擴展了對樣式的控制和應用。相比于以前的版本,CSS2.0 版本增加了許多新的特性,如媒體類型、盒模型、定位、表格樣式等等,大大改善了 CSS 的功能性和可用性。
在 CSS2.0 版本中,蘇昱最為熟悉的是盒模型和定位。盒模型是指在 CSS 中對元素進行排版時,以盒子的形式將內容、邊框和填充等元素包裹起來。盒模型可以通過設置 padding、border、margin 等屬性進行樣式控制,從而實現對元素的定位和布局。而定位則是指對元素進行絕對或相對定位,使得元素的位置不再與文檔流相關,從而實現更加靈活的樣式控制。
對于盒模型的學習和應用,蘇昱在開發中總結出了一些經驗和技巧,如利用 box-sizing 屬性調整盒模型的大小、使用浮動和清除浮動實現自適應布局等等。而在定位方面,蘇昱善于利用 position 屬性和 z-index 屬性實現元素的層疊和覆蓋,以及使用 top、bottom、left、right 等屬性精確定位元素的位置。
總的來說,CSS2.0 版本給前端開發帶來了更多的樣式控制和布局方式,使得前端開發更加靈活和功能性更強。而蘇昱在對 CSS2.0 版本的研究和應用中,也積累了大量的經驗和技巧,這些對于其他開發者的學習和借鑒都具有一定的參考價值。